When attempting to connect to an SV8100 via LAN from WebPro I receive the following:

Fatal Error: Cannot load database schema file. Your PCPro installation may be corrupt.

Logically one would assume it was a bad install, so I tried a fresh install on a new machine. Same result. Having dealt with my share of bunk NEC disks, I'm going to assume that either the version or the disks are to blame. The only installation media I have are the one's that came with the switch, version is WebPro 3.1

I'm in a pinch because I need to dump the numbering plan & VE/extension list to send the techs for a new SV8100 we're installing at another property. They're staging the switch on a bench and want to make sure we're not gonna have conflicts CCIS-wise.

Most likely your PC PRo version is older than the default firmware on the 8100.

You need the latest version of PC pro, 5.0.

Thanks doghart, installing a different version did in fact resolve the issue. I found version 5.0 and it communicates with no issues.
